Chipotle Sweet Potato Soup
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Servings 6
Ingredients
- 1 tbsp oil
- 1 medium yellow onion chopped
- 3 cloves garlic chopped
- 1 ½ tsp minced chipotles in adobo
- 1 tsp ground cumin
- 4 medium sweet potatoes peeled medium chop
- 4 C low sodium chicken or vegetable broth
- 2 C water
- Salt and pepper
- ¾ C Greek yogurt plus extra for garnish
- 2 tbsp chopped cilantro
Instructions
-
In a large pot heat the oil over medium high heat and add the onion. Sauté until softened, about 5-6 min. Add the garlic, chipotles and cumin cooking until fragrant, 2-4 min.
-
Add the sweet potatoes, broth, water, salt and pepper and bring to a boil . Reduce the heat to medium low and simmer.
-
Cover and cook 20 minutes until sweet potatoes are tender.
-
Using an immersion blender, food processor, or stand blender puree the soup until smooth. Add the yogurt and continue to puree until it is all incorporated.
-
Ladle the soup into bowls and top with a dollop of yogurt and garnish with cilantro.
